Output 3183292098051cabff774b415efcd9ed38bcffc457d16f6b04bcc663682f339d:0

value
909678
script pubkey
OP_HASH160 OP_PUSHBYTES_20 65d53cf6ce54a4e945699b3e6a1939f5a792a915 OP_EQUAL
address
3AyTcxtWE5vHCNxqDdCj3ANgyoirukrj4S
transaction
3183292098051cabff774b415efcd9ed38bcffc457d16f6b04bcc663682f339d
confirmations
109799
spent
true